LOL I can upload it for you Den. It would be great to see and put up on the board. Maybe a new sticky power graph thread may be a nice thread to put on the board. Was this using the td04 turbo Norris Designs sell?.
14k is a fair amount for a ca18det running that kind of spec even though Most of that will be in labour costs. Engine builders do not charge peanuts. 35k is not an unrealistic price for a 1800 4 pot race engine but not the Det. You can pick up a bare det engine for 50 quid Whereas for 35k you would expect it to be building a late 60s/70s lotus twin cam which costs 2k just for the head
